fermenting cellar dropper
A professional who tends pumps to transfer pitched wort from starter tank to fermenting tank. Respnsibilities include:
- Observes yeast in pitched wort to verify yeast development and collects samples of beer in early fermentation stages for laboratory analysis.
- Skims brown yeast from beer surface, using paddle.
- Fastens and clamps hose terminals to connect lines from starter to fermenting tank, using wrenches.
- Turns valves to open line to transfer pitched wort by gravity feed into fermenting tank.
- Pumps caustic soda solutions through transfer lines to clean interior.

- Sammanhang: This title is classified under the group for culturing, melting, fermenting, distilling, saturating, pickling, aging, and related occupations, which includes occupations concerned with growing bacteria or other microorganisms in materials; liquefying solid materials by means of heat; breaking down complex molecules in organic compounds by the introduction of a ferment such as yeast; heating a mixture to separate the more volatile from the less volatile parts and then cooling and condensing the resulting vapor to produce a nearly pure or refined substance; soaking thoroughly, filling, charging, or treating a substance with another so that no more can be taken up; preserving and flavoring materials or products by immersing, coating, or injecting them with preservatives; and subjecting materials or products to the effects of time.
